DVLA SORN requirements – don’t risk a fine

Many drivers don’t realise that if your vehicle is untaxed, or uninsured, you need to make a SORN (Statutory Off Road Notification), EVEN if you don’t use or keep the vehicle on a public road. That means you need to make a SORN declaration, even if you keep it in a garage, on a drive, or on private land. Failure to make a SORN is an offence, for which you can be fined.

Many people can be caught out by this requirement, for example classic car or bike owners who don’t use their vehicles all year round.

Once you have made a SORN, the vehicle doesn’t need to be taxed.
